A five-car crash in canton Zurich left six injured - two of them seriously.
Police are still investigating, but it seems one car careered over a central reservation and crashed into a line of cars waiting at traffic lights, that car ended up on its roof on top of the waiting vehicles.
The accident happened in Regensdorf.
The two seriously injured were helicoptered to hospital – the others were taken by ambulance.
Investigations are continuing.
